First Lady of Kwara Urges Tour Operators to Harness State's Tourism Potential

Date: 2024-07-23

According to a news report from Radio Nigeria, the First Lady of Kwara State, Professor Olufolake Abdurazaq, has appealed to tour operators to explore the vast tourism potential within the state to further promote its economic opportunities.

She made this appeal at the 8th Annual General Meeting of the Nigerian Association of Tour Operators (NATOP), held in Ilorin, Kwara State, with the theme “Tourism as a Catalyst for Progress, Peace, and Partnerships.”

The First Lady highlighted that the theme of the conference underscores the vital role that harnessing Nigeria's tourism potential can play in fostering significant partnerships, addressing key security concerns, creating job opportunities, and promoting entrepreneurship in the sector. She added that Kwara, with its strategic location in the North Central region, is endowed with numerous and captivating tourist destinations.

Widely referred to as ' a wonder in the wilderness' the Owu falls Professor Olufolake explained is the highest and most spectacular natural water fall in West Africa, founded in 1945 and widely referenced to as the mother of all museums in Nigeria the Esie Museum is located in Irepodun local government area of Kwara State, the imole boja rock shelter, the state also have the sobi hills, the University of Ilorin Zoo, the dada pottery, the aso oke weaving centers among other very interesting sites.

She added that in celebrating the rich culture and traditions the state equally have the annual Ilorin durbar, the gani festival, the shao mass wedding and the patigi boat regatta to mention a few.
